  • This is the cart path that ran from the former #10 green back to the clubhouse.  At Willow Brook Golf Course along Howertown Road in Catasauqua the former hole #1 and much of the back nine is becoming new housing. The course, originally built in 1924 as a private six hole course, had been an 18-hole course until 2019, but it has been reconfigured to a 9-hole course.<br />

If you’ve driven in South Whitehall Township, Lehigh County, chances are good you’ve often passed the venerable Frank Person Stables. The familiar deep-red wooden stables and adjacent farmhouse still stand after 75 years on a small tract in the southwest corner of Walbert Avenue and Cedar Crest Boulevard, an area once known as Wennersville. The family’s horse business can be traced to the early 1900s at 17th and Allen Streets, Allentown. The stable’s current location was originally farmland. Now the spot is bordered by the Crest Plaza Shopping Center and Target to its immediate south, and to its north in progress is Ridge Farms, a 190-acre mixed-use development along Cedar Crest Boulevard, believed to be South Whitehall’s largest development project to date.
